Are wind and solar power time series based on gridded data?
The wind and solar power time series are based on gridded data (based on satellites and reanalysis models), which differs from actual measured data in meteorological stations [40,41]. However, these physical stations are unevenly distributed across the globe and are too scarce in some regions like Africa.
What are wind and solar shares?
Wind and solar shares refer to the 2°C scenario of Global Energy and Climate Outlook 2018 [3,4] for each of the POLES regions (see AN-Table 1). As a result, power generation time series for wind and solar are obtained for the years 2010 to 2050 in 10 years time steps and for 2100.
